The Stanley Cup Finals betting continue on Monday night in Chicago with the Blackhawks looking to take a 2-0 series lead. Chicago won a wild opening game on Saturday night as they outscored Philadelphia 6-5.  It was quite a start to the Stanley Cup Finals with 11 goals, 64 shots and six lead changes.  Tomas Kopecky scored the game winner for Chicago in the third period. It was the most goals scored in a Game 1 since 1992.

This series between the Flyers and Blackhawks was supposed to be about goaltending but Flyers' goaltender Michael Leighton didn't play well and his backup Brian Boucher was not much better. Chicago's Antti Niemi wasn't great but he made the big stops in the third period when the game was on the line.

The Flyers may end up regretting Game 1 as they really let the game get away. Chicago's top line of Jonathaw Toews, Patrick Kane and Dustin Byfuglien were terrible as they went a combined minus-9 in the game. The Flyers didn't commit a single penalty and they still lost. The Blackhawks realize that they probably stole a game they shouldn't have won.  That does not bode well for the Flyers who were underdogs to start with. When the underdog doesn't win a game they should, they almost never win the NHL series. The Blackhawks proved they can win without their top line doing anything and when they didn't have a single power play.  They will try and play a better game on Monday night and take a 2-0 lead.

Here are the betting stats for Monday's game. The Flyers are 4-1 in their last 5 Monday games. The Flyers are 5-11 in their last 16 games as a road underdog.

The Blackhawks are 7-0 in their last 7 Monday games. The Blackhawks are 42-16 in their last 58 games as a home favorite. The home team is 4-0 in the last 4 meetings between the two teams and the favorite is 4-1 in the last 5 meetings.

Looking at the total, the Over is 5-2 in the Flyers last 7 overall. The Over is 8-3-2 in the Blackhawks last 13 overall.
